Description

The residential higher education experience is richly complex: academics, athletics, residence life and much more. Good library experiences are a key component of creating educated adults. More than 750,000 visits are made annually to Duane G. Meyer Library. Libraries are combining information, services and spaces in many innovative ways. Attractive, comfortable and productive spaces and furnishings are key to overall student learning, retention and achievement. Meyer Library is in the midst of a multi-year project to update and improve spaces throughout the building.

Dean Tom Peters and Associate Dean Rachel Besara will provide an overview of the goals and progress to date regarding this massive project.
